Diversity Dialogue Session 3: Racial Equity & All Diverse Groups
Featuring: Scott A. Corley, History, Philosophy and Social Science Department, SUNY Broome
Our Diversity Dialogue series is a program that will help to provide six 1-hour sessions of facilitated discussions to help our area businesses in the beginning stages of their DEI journey. These facilitated discussions will encourage businesses to start their own DEI Initiatives without fear of judgement.
Our third session, will bring a better understanding of how advancing racial equity and achieving inclusive growth benefits the economy and our community. Racial equity develops goals and outcomes that will result in improvements for all groups, but the strategies are targeted based on the needs of a particular group.
